Wakoku Sangen - Wakoku Sangen

Japanese: 和刻三言 - わこくさんげん
Wakoku Sangen - Wakoku Sangen
These are three books published by the mid-Edo period Confucian scholar Oka Hakukome and his disciple Sawada Issai, who added kunden and side notes to Chinese baichu short stories. Hakukome's "Shosetsu Seigen" (4 volumes, 4 books, 1743) contains four stories from "Xingshi Hengyan" (Xing World Constant Words) written at the end of the Ming Dynasty, "Shosetsu Kigen" (5 volumes, 5 books, 1753) contains five stories from "Konko Kikan" and other works, and Issai's "Shosetsu Suigen" (5 volumes, 5 books, 1758) also contains five stories from "Konko Kikan" and "Keisei Tongyan". Sawada Issai (1701-82) was the owner of the Kyoto bookshop Fugetsudo, and in addition to studying Confucianism, he was also well versed in Japanese classics and had a wide circle of friends.
